For urgent faults in Brushwood Haugh, emergency plumbing call-outs are handled calmly and methodically. Because serious leaks do not keep office hours, we provide an all-hours plumbing response for urgent situations. Our first step is usually to stop active water flow, secure the area, and identify exactly where the fault starts. Many emergencies look worse at first than they are, and once the source is isolated the repair path often becomes much clearer. If water is affecting finishes or contents, we work to reduce further spread before permanent repairs start. Stopping active damage is usually the first fast step, with final repair timing depending on what testing reveals. Urgent faults do not always happen during business hours, which is why calm diagnosis and safe first actions matter. With burst pipes, we focus first on stopping water loss, then locating the failed section accurately before opening walls or ground unnecessarily. Ceiling leaks often start away from where water appears, so tracing the true source is critical before repair work begins. Where water is near geysers, DB boards, or outlets, electrical isolation may be required before work continues. Where needed, we can help clients note visible damage for records once the area is made safe. Our goal in emergencies is simple: stop damage, stabilise the situation, and guide the client clearly through the next steps.
